SCOTTISH GOVERNMENT WILDFIRE ACTION WELCOMED BY FORUM


Today’s commitment by the Scottish Government - as laid out in its Strategic Action Plan on Wildfires - and the recently published Scottish Fire and Rescue Service formal debrief report on last summer’s devastating wildfires, has been welcomed by the Scottish Wildfire Forum 


The Forum brings together public agencies, environmental NGO’s, and private landowners and together they work to address what is an increasing threat to rural Scotland.


The Plan sets out a coordinated approach to preventing, preparing for and responding to wildfires in Scotland, which members of the Forum will now review, and continue to engage with Scottish Ministers on the issue.


In addition, the publication of the in-depth report into the 2025 Dava and Carrbridge wildfires augments and demonstrates the ongoing commitment of SFRS to address the issue of wildfire.


The Forum welcomes the commitment of the Scottish Government, and pledges to do whatever it can collectively to deliver the actions necessary to prevent a recurrence, mitigate the impact, and promote recovery from wildfire. Members are particularly pleased to see the Scottish Government supporting an integrated approach to addressing the issue of wildfire, and recognising the contribution made by land managers - including private owners and eNGO’s.


Members are engaged in on-the-ground actions, working with researchers, delivering training, and developing management systems. The wide range of expertise brought together by the Forum is well placed to support that integrated approach.
